Essential Duties & Responsibilities:
- Perform detailed variance analysis on all P&L and Balance Sheet Accounts monthly.
- Prepare actual remaining year P&L forecasts monthly by working with the operations and program management teams.
- Prepare quarterly cash & capital expenditures forecasts.
- Assist in the preparation of financial statements, forecasts, and budgets by loading data into Tagetik and reviewing for accuracy.
- Prepare slide deck for Operations Meetings and provide commentary on significant variances.
- Weekly KPI tracking.
- Prepare journal entries and perform account reconciliations as assigned.
- Assist with month-end close activities.
- Drive process improvements to automate reporting and drive efficiency within the department.
- Provide audit support as needed.
- Performs other special ad-hoc projects as assigned.
Qualifications:
- Possess a strong general accounting knowledge, including GAAP and related principles and practices.
- Sound business judgement and ability to synthesize, analyze, and extract implications from data.
- Ability to frame unstructured and complex analytical problems to a broad audience.
- Strong business partnering skills with the ability to regularly interface with executive management.
- Advanced level knowledge of Microsoft Excel, PowerPoint, & Word. Familiarity with SAP S/4 Hana and Analytics Cloud is a plus.
Education and/or Experience:
- BS or BA degree in finance, business, accounting, or equivalent required.
- 5 years of Accounting or Financial Planning, and Analysis (FP&A) experience in a Manufacturing environment. Public company and Aerospace & Defense Industry experience preferred.
- CPA and/or CMA certification is a plus.
